Overview

Psychology is the scientific study of behavior and mental processes. Classes involve critical thinking, processing scientific research and understanding why people behave the way they do.

The field of psychology is a discipline that is utilized in all walks of life and in most career fields. You may be interested in psychology if you've ever wondered:

  • Why using common sense doesn’t always work?
  • How you could develop a better memory?
  • What happens when you faint?
  • Why you find some people attractive but not others?
  • Why some people become serial killers?
  • Why you get nervous?
  • What scores on an IQ test really mean?
  • How different men and women really are?
  • Why you sleep and why you dream?
  • Why people tend to get sick right before final exam week?
  • Why identical twins aren't so identical when it comes to their personalities?
  • What is thought to be the cause of personality disorders?

These are just a few of the questions that will be answered in a psychology class.

Courses

GateWay offers several different psychology courses, including PSY101 “Introduction to Psychology." This course covers a wide range of topics, introducing students to areas in life that require more in-depth study, and also serves as a prerequisite for understanding higher-level courses with a more in-depth look into areas including:

  • Developmental Psychology
  • Abnormal Psychology
  • Psychology of Human Sexuality
  • Personal & Social Adjustment
  • Introduction to Statistics
  • Research Methods

Many psychology courses transfer as Social and Behavioral Science credits (SB) to Arizona's public four-year universities.
